Abstract

Rotary irrigation remover, of the type used in tanks or self-emptying tanks for grape storage, in which the must detached from said grape is pumped to the upper and middle area of the tank, to irrigate the mass of stored grapes, characterized in that it comprises an inlet elbow or conduit, intended to be fixed in a centered arrangement to the tank lid, and to which a cylindrical bushing, of vertical axis, also fixed, in which it plays with freedom of i rotate a tube, also of vertical axis, in direct communication with the elbow or entrance conduit, coupling to the lower extremity of said tube an impeller, materialized in turn in two tubes affected by two orthogonal, successive and rounded, the first within a vertical plane imaginary and the second within a horizontal plane imaginary, and topped said impeller in a pourer as a lateral and radial channel, all of this for the flow of wort circulating through the pump, when incising on the second bend of the impeller, causes a reaction effect with the corresponding rotary movement for said impeller and the elements associated thereto, that is, the upper straight pipe and the latero-inferior pouridor. Description

Remontador de riego rotativo.Rotary irrigation lift.

Objeto de la invenciónObject of the invention

La presente invención se refiere a un remontador de riego rotativo, de los utilizados en tanques de almacenamiento de uva, para remontado del mosto y la pasta que se desprende de la uva en tal situación de almacenamiento, de manera que mediante bombeo se riega la uva apilada sangrando todo el sombrero superior que se define en la misma, con el objeto de que los caldos no pierdan su color.The present invention relates to a lifter of rotary irrigation, of those used in storage tanks of grape, to be traced from the must and the pasta that emerges from the grape in such storage situation, so that by pumping water stacked grape bleeding the entire top hat that is defined in it, in order that the broths do not lose their color

El objeto de la invención es conseguir un riego rotativo sobre todo el sombrero citado, que sin necesidad de medios de motorización para conseguir dicho movimiento rotativo, asegure unos óptimos resultados.The object of the invention is to achieve irrigation rotating especially the quoted hat, which without the need of means of motorization to achieve said rotary movement, ensure Optimal results.

Antecedentes de la invenciónBackground of the invention

Como es evidente, para conseguir unos buenos resultados a la hora de remontar el mosto en el seno de un tanque o depósito de almacenamiento de uva, es preciso que dicho mosto se reparta uniformemente sobre toda la superficie superior de la uva, es decir sobre el "sombrero" de la misma. El remonte se realiza normalmente mediante una bomba que extrae el mosto del fondo del tanque y que lo impulsa en ciclo cerrado hacia la zona superior del mismo, donde debe efectuarse el debido reparto para que el remonte resulte uniforme sobre el citado sombrero.As is evident, to get good ones results when it comes to tracing must in a tank or grape storage tank, it is necessary that said must be distribute evenly over the entire upper surface of the grape, that is to say about the "hat" of it. The ski lift is normally performed by means of a pump that extracts the must from the bottom of the tank and that drives it in a closed cycle towards the area superior of the same, where the due distribution must be made to that the ski lift is uniform over the aforementioned hat.

Para conseguir esta homogeneidad se utiliza habitualmente una boquilla dispuesta centradamente en la zona superior del tanque, con salida radial y con movimiento giratorio, de manera que dicha boquilla barre toda la superficie circular del sombrero de forma continua, para lo cual está accionada por un grupo moto-reductor.To achieve this homogeneity is used usually a nozzle arranged centrally in the area upper tank, with radial outlet and rotating movement, so that said nozzle sweeps the entire circular surface of the hat continuously, for which it is powered by a moto-reducer group.

La existencia de dicho grupo moto-reductor como medio de movilización del remontador trae consigo, además de los correspondientes costos de inversión, un consumo permanente de energía eléctrica, con la consecuente y negativa repercusión a nivel de costos en el contexto de la bodega.The existence of this group moto-reducer as a means of mobilization of tracer brings along with the corresponding costs of investment, a permanent consumption of electrical energy, with the consequent and negative impact at cost level in the context from the cellar.

Tratando de obviar este problema son conocidos remontadores carentes de dicho grupo moto-reductor, concretamente estáticos, en los que el mosto es bombeado hasta una tubería vertical con desagüe inferior sobre una especie de cono, con una inclinación adecuada en su generatriz como para que el mosto en su caída se desvíe radialmente afectando en teoría simultáneamente a toda la superficie del sombrero.Trying to ignore this problem are known lifts lacking said moto-reducer group, specifically static, in which the must is pumped up to a vertical pipe with lower drain on a kind of cone, with a proper inclination in your generatrix so that the must in its fall deviate radially affecting in theory simultaneously to the entire surface of the hat.

Sin embargo esto no sucede en la práctica ya que la existencia de turbulencias del mosto en el seno citada tubería hace que éste alcance el cono desviador de manera no uniforme, con lo que en determinadas zonas del tanque no se riega con mosto la zona central del sombrero, mientras que en otras zonas se concentra el mosto que no llega a las paredes del tanque, lo que trae consigo un remonte defectuoso, con resultados negativos.However, this does not happen in practice since the existence of turbulence of the must in the mentioned pipe causes it to reach the diverter cone unevenly, with what in certain areas of the tank is not irrigated with must the central area of the hat, while in other areas it is concentrated the must that does not reach the tank walls, which brings A faulty ski lift, with negative results.

Descripción de la invenciónDescription of the invention

El remontador que la invención propone resuelve de manera plenamente satisfactoria la problemática anteriormente expuesta, constituyendo una solución segura, económica y eficaz.The tracer proposed by the invention resolves in a fully satisfactory way the problem previously exposed, constituting a safe, economical and effective.

Para ello y de forma más concreta el remontador de riego rotativo que la invención propone, destinado a instalarse en la tapa del citado tanque y en disposición centrada, consiste en un codo o conducción de entrada fija, al que es solidario, preferentemente por atornillamiento, un casquillo asimismo fijo y de disposición vertical en el seno del tanque, casquillo en cuyo interior está montado con libertad de giro un tubo, preferentemente con la colaboración de cojinetes o rodamientos, quedando la extremidad superior de dicho tubo debidamente estanqueizada al codo o conducción de entrada con la colaboración de al menos un retén, y recibiendo dicho tubo por su extremidad inferior, sobresaliente con respecto al casquillo en el que se aloja, a un impulsor consistente a su vez en un segundo tubo, de igual diámetro, pero que en lugar de ser rectilíneo presenta dos acodamientos ortogonales y sucesivos, redondeados, para rematarse en un vertedor, que queda situado en disposición radial y sensiblemente descendente.For this and in a more concrete way the lifter of rotary irrigation proposed by the invention, intended to be installed in the lid of said tank and in centered arrangement, it consists of a fixed entry elbow or conduit, to which it is integral, preferably by screwing, an equally fixed bushing and of vertical arrangement inside the tank, bushing in whose inside a tube is preferably freely rotated, preferably with the collaboration of bearings or bearings, leaving the upper extremity of said tube properly sealed to the elbow or driving in with the collaboration of at least one retainer, and  receiving said tube from its lower limb, protruding with  with respect to the bushing in which it is housed, to a consistent impeller in turn in a second tube, of equal diameter, but instead if it is rectilinear it has two orthogonal couplings and successive, rounded, to finish off in a dump, which remains located in radial arrangement and substantially descending.

De acuerdo con esta estructuración el mosto bombeado y proveniente del tanque auto-vaciante, al alcanzar el segundo acodamiento del impulsor, situado en un imaginario plano horizontal, provoca un efecto de reacción en dicho impulsor que hace girar al primer tubo sobre el casquillo en que se encuentra montado y consecuentemente hace girar también al vertedor, que recorre manteniendo su disposición radial, los 360º correspondientes a la planta del tanque, con un riego uniforme de dicha planta o lo que es lo mismo del sombrero de las uvas almacenadas, que quedan así perfectamente "regadas" de forma homogénea, manteniéndose en todo momento la homogeneidad en el riego por cuanto que, cuanto mayor sea el caudal impulsado por la bomba, mayor será la velocidad de giro del impulsor, con una correcta proporcionalidad entre estos parámetros.According to this structuring the must pumped and coming from the self-emptying tank, at reach the second impeller bending, located in a imaginary horizontal plane, causes a reaction effect in said impeller that rotates the first tube over the bushing in which is mounted and consequently also rotates the pourer, which runs along its radial layout, the 360º corresponding to the tank plant, with a uniform irrigation of said plant or what is the same as the hat of the grapes stored, which are thus perfectly "watered" so homogeneous, maintaining homogeneity at all times in the irrigation because, the higher the flow driven by the pump, the higher the speed of rotation of the impeller, with a correct proportionality between these parameters.

Realización preferente de la invenciónPreferred Embodiment of the Invention

A la vista de las figuras reseñadas puede observarse como el remontador que la invención propone está constituido a partir de un codo de entrada (1), fijo, dotado de medios de acoplamiento (2) a la tapa del tanque o depósito contenedor de las uvas en disposición central, rematándose dicho codo (1) por sus extremos en sendas valonas (3) y (4), de las que una de ellas (3) está destinada a su fijación mediante embridado a la tubería que, con la colaboración de la clásica y correspondiente bomba, suministra el mosto desde la zona inferior del tanque, mientras que la otra (4) está a su vez destinada a la fijación a dicho codo (1) de un casquillo (5), cilíndrico y de eje vertical, con la colaboración de un tornillo (6), situándose en el interior del casquillo (5) un tubo cilíndrico (7), dotado a su vez de una valona superior (8) que juega entre la valona (4) del cuerpo (1) y la del casquillo (5), con interposición de un retén (9) que asegura la estanqueidad, pero que permite libre giro del tubo (7), a cuyo efecto entre éste y el casquillo (5) se establecen cojinetes (10) convenientemente distanciados entre sí.In view of the figures outlined you can be observed as the lifter that the invention proposes is constituted from an inlet elbow (1), fixed, equipped with coupling means (2) to the tank or tank cover container of the grapes in central arrangement, finishing said elbow (1) by its ends in Walloon paths (3) and (4), of which one of them (3) is intended for fixing by means of flanged the pipe that, with the collaboration of the classic and corresponding pump, supplies the must from the bottom of the tank, while the other (4) is in turn intended for fixing to said elbow (1) of a bushing (5), cylindrical and vertical axis, with the collaboration of a screw (6), standing inside of the bushing (5) a cylindrical tube (7), provided in turn with a upper wall (8) that plays between the wall (4) of the body (1) and that of the bushing (5), with interposition of a retainer (9) that ensures the tightness, but allowing free rotation of the tube (7), at whose effect between it and the bushing (5) bearings (10) are established conveniently distanced from each other.

El tubo (7) sobresale sustancialmente por su extremidad inferior del casquillo (5), y se remata en una valona (11) para fijación a la extremidad inferior del mismo de un impulsor (12), el representado en detalle en la figura 2, provisto a su vez de una valona (13) de fijación a la citada valona (11), y en cuya trayectoria se establecen dos acodamientos ortogonales y redondeados (14) y (15), el primero sobre un imaginario plano vertical y el segundo sobre un imaginario plano horizontal, de manera que el mosto bombeado al chocar sobre el segundo de los acodamientos redondeados, el referenciado con (15) y situado en el plano horizontal, provoca un efecto de reacción que hace que el impulsor (12), y consecuentemente el tubo (7) asociado al mismo, giren con un movimiento circunferencial de velocidad continua, determinada por el caudal de la bomba de incursión del mosto.The tube (7) protrudes substantially by its lower end of the bushing (5), and it is finished off in a wall (11) for fixing to the lower extremity thereof of a impeller (12), shown in detail in Figure 2, provided in turn of a wall (13) fixing to said wall (11), and in whose trajectory two orthogonal couplings are established and rounded (14) and (15), the first on an imaginary plane vertical and the second on an imaginary horizontal plane, of so that the must pumped when hitting the second of the rounded couplings, referenced with (15) and located in the horizontal plane, causes a reaction effect that causes the impeller (12), and consequently the tube (7) associated therewith, turn with a circumferential movement of continuous speed, determined by the flow of the must raid pump.

Finalmente y como complemento de la estructura descrita, el impulsor (12) se remata por su toro extremo en una segunda valona (16) a través de la que se fija al mismo un vertedor (17), que adopta una disposición radial y que sufre el mismo movimiento giratorio citado, vertedor materializado en una especie de canaleta, ligeramente inclinada hacia abajo, como se observa perfectamente en la figura 1, de manera que la velocidad con la que el mosto sale a través de dicho vertedor o canaleta (17), hace que éste se reparta entre el centro del tanque y la pared lateral del mismo, es decir que se reparta radialmente, a la vez que se produce un barrido circunferencial que afecta a toda la superficie o sombrero de la masa de uvas acumulada en el interior del tanque.Finally and as a complement to the structure described, the impeller (12) is finished off by its extreme bull in a second wall (16) through which a pourer is fixed to it (17), which adopts a radial provision and suffers the same cited rotating movement, materialized spout in a kind of gutter, slightly tilted down, as observed perfectly in figure 1, so that the speed with which the must leaves through said pourer or gutter (17), makes this is distributed between the center of the tank and the side wall of the same, that is to say that it is distributed radially, while it is produced a circumferential scan that affects the entire surface or hat of the mass of grapes accumulated inside the tank.

Así pues y de acuerdo con la esencialidad de la invención, se consigue un riego rotativo uniforme, sin necesidad de que en el remontador participe un grupo moto-reductor, como sucede convencionalmente, aprovechándose para la movilización del vertedor la fuerza reactiva que se genera en el impulsor por el propio desplazamiento del mosto en el interior del mismo.So and according to the essentiality of the invention, a uniform rotary irrigation is achieved, without the need for that a group participate in the lifter moto-reducer, as conventionally happens, taking advantage of the reactive force for the spout mobilization that is generated in the impeller by the own displacement of the must inside it.
